George was an active Wesleyan Methodist who often took services in the chapel. He also devoted much time to working with Temperance Societies. His grandson, Arnold Edward MORCOMBE wrote that George was "an uneducated man who could neither read or write until he met his wife Catherine, who being a school teacher, taught him to do these so necessary things". In September 1874 he joined the Masonic fraternity, being initiated into the "Duke of Edinborough Lodge" (South Australian Constitution).
From Moonta Mines Museum website:"There was no reticulated water to the area until 1890 when a pipeline from the Beetaloo Reservoir in the lower Flinders Ranges was commissioned. Until then the people relied on rainfall, company built dams and soaks in the sand hills at Nalyappa. This water was sold to the miners. The water collected in the miners' underground tanks was often polluted by waste from animals and the mines themselves.Epidemics of typhoid, cholera and diphtheria broke out. In 1873 there were 327 burials in the Moonta Cemetery. There are some 300-400 unmarked graves in the Moonta Cemetery of young children who died during these epidemics. "This is probably the cause of the early deaths of George & Catherine's four youngest children at Moonta between 1860 and 1866.

The Great Extended Gold Mining Company, Bottle Hill, Carngham was established in 1864. The manager, Joseph OGLE, held four shares. There were 22 other shareholders, including George MARCOMBE of Preston Hill, each of them owning two shares. They all lived locally.On 1st May 1866 all shares in the Duke of Wellington Gold Mining Company (alluvial block claim) at Bottle Hill were transferred to George MORCOMBE from the other 18 shareholders.On 4th May 1866 the Great Extended and Duke of Wellington GMCs were amalgamated, 61 shares being held by George MORCOMBE and 42 shares by Joseph COPELAND
George William MORCOMBE is probably the George MORCOMBE who purchased the following shares recorded in the Mining Shareholders Index CD:4 March 1865 George MORCOMBE, of Preston Hill, bought 20 shares @ £5 in the British Columbia Gold Mining Company of Snake Valley, Carngham22 April 1865 George MORCOMBE, of Ballarat, bought 250 shares @ £2 in the Great Extended Gold Mining Company of Bottle Hill, Cangham.31 Mar 1875 George MORCOMBE, butcher of Preston Hill, purchased 8 shares @ £5 in the Preston Hill Gold Mining Co, N/L of Preston Hill, Carngham.
